Solution for 56b^2+b-1=0 equation:


Simplifying
56b2 + b + -1 = 0

Reorder the terms:
-1 + b + 56b2 = 0

Solving
-1 + b + 56b2 = 0

Solving for variable 'b'.

Factor a trinomial.
(-1 + -7b)(1 + -8b) = 0

Subproblem 1

Set the factor '(-1 + -7b)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ying -1 + -7b = 0 Solving -1 + -7b = 0 Move all terms containing b to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'1' to each side of the equation. -1 + 1 + -7b = 0 + 1 Combine like terms: -1 + 1 = 0 0 + -7b = 0 + 1 -7b = 0 + 1 Combine like terms: 0 + 1 = 1 -7b = 1 Divide each side by '-7'. b = -0.1428571429 Simplifying b = -0.1428571429

Subproblem 2

Set the factor '(1 + -8b)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 1 + -8b = 0 Solving 1 + -8b = 0 Move all terms containing b to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-1' to each side of the equation. 1 + -1 + -8b = 0 + -1 Combine like terms: 1 + -1 = 0 0 + -8b = 0 + -1 -8b = 0 + -1 Combine like terms: 0 + -1 = -1 -8b = -1 Divide each side by '-8'. b = 0.125 Simplifying b = 0.125

Solution

b = {-0.1428571429, 0.125}
